Overview

Field Value
Gene ID LotjaGi4g1v0444100
Transcript ID LotjaGi4g1v0444100.1
Lotus japonicus genome version Gifu v1.2
Description RRP15-like protein; TAIR: AT5G48240.1 Rrp15p protein; Swiss-Prot: sp|Q9Y3B9|RRP15_HUMAN RRP15-like protein; TrEMBL-Plants: tr|I3S676|I3S676_LOTJA Uncharacterized protein; Found in the gene: LotjaGi4g1v0444100
Working Lj name n.a.

Gene function (GO predictions)

G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.

GO term Namespace Name Definition Relationships
Biological process RRNA processing Any process involved in the conversion of a primary ribosomal RNA (rRNA) transcript into one or more mature rRNA molecules.
